July 27, 2026 (MLN): Gold price in Pakistan increased on Monday, with 24-karat gold being sold at Rs431,736 per tola, up Rs4,000.

Similarly, 24-karat gold per 10-gram was sold at Rs370,144 after a gain of Rs3,430, according to rates shared by the All-Pakistan Gems and Jewelers Sarafa Association (APGJSA).

The price of 22-karat gold was also quoted higher at Rs339,311 per 10-gram.

 

Similarly, silver prices rose in the domestic market, with 24-karat silver being sold at Rs6,397 per tola (+Rs100) and Rs5,484 per 10-gram (+Rs86).

Globally, spot gold traded near $4,101 an ounce, up $7.6 or 0.19% from the previous session, as easing tensions between the United States and Iran pushed oil prices and the U.S. dollar lower, improving demand for the safe-haven metal ahead of this week's Federal Reserve policy meeting.
